Zeliang allocates portfolios

The new Nagaland Chief Minister TR Zeliang has announced portfolios for 11 new cabinet minister and also appointed 26  Parliamentary Secretaries on Wednesday.

1. Shri T.R. Zeliang: Chief Minister Finance, P&AR and other portfolios not allotted to others.  

CABINET MINISTERS 

1Shri G. Kaito Aye- National Highways and Political Affairs   

2 Shri Imkong L. Imchen- Health & Family Welfare   

3 Shri Tokheho Yepthomi- School Education and Parliamentary Affairs   

4 Shri Y. Patton- Home   

5 Shri Kipili Sangtam Power   

6 Dr. Neikiesalie Nicky Kire- Roads & Bridges   

7 Shri E.E. Pangteang- Rural Development   

8 Shri Imtilemba Sangtam- Cooperation, Relief & Rehabilitation & MARCOFED   

9 Shri Kejong Chang- Horticulture, DB & GB   

10 Shri Neiba Kronu- Environment, Forest & Climate Change   

11 Shri Mmhonlumo Kikon- Geology & Mining and Border Affairs

The Kohima police seized two vehicles at interstate check gate at Khuzama on Wednesday. According to police, during routine frisking and checking of vehicles, they intercepted two bolero’s bearing No. AS-01BB-2587 and MN-01X-1859 on suspicion. In the process of checking, the Engine and Chassis no. of the Bolero B/R MN-01X-1859 were found to be tampered.The driver of the AS-01BB-2587 Bolero failed to produce valid vehicle documents. Identified as Anil Kumar Gupta  from Bihar and Khrishna Sah  from the same state were taken into police custody. A regular case No. 0042/2015 U/S 379 IPC has been registered against them for conducting further investigation.

Properties worth crores of rupees reduced to ashes when a devastating inferno wreaked no less havoc in Dimapur on Wednesday. The fire which originated inside a small house near the Blue Hills counter on the Golaghat Road in the morning spread to the adjacent buildings at an incredible speed striking panic in the entire commercial capital town of Nagaland.Fire tenders arrived on the spot to deal with the situation. But by then the inferno ravaged 17 houses including an almirah factory. There was no casualty. Nagaland is dead opposed to the Centre’s move to auction the old oil blocks in the north eastern region. Chief Minister, TR Zeliang is firm on his stand against the oil block auction.According to the chef minister, it would have an adverse effect on the Naga peace process forcing him to request the Centre to reconsider its decision. The Nationalist Congress Party has removed TL Semdok from the post of Convener President of Nagaland and also withdrawn all official assignments given earlier to TS Semdok.The NCP said the step to remove TL Semdok was necessitated as Er Semdok has instructed the counsel to withdraw the SLP No. 3335/2015 pending in the Supreme Court without consulting the National President or the party officials at the headquarters in New Delhi. The NCP said Semdok is being replaced by the newly appointed convener of Nagaland State NCP, Miathou Krose as the Petitioner in the above said case.
